The woodland kingfisher is found in wooded and bushed grassland. The right lower bird was in Arusha NP, courtesy of Fain Zimmerman. The top photo of an adult feeding an immature was taken at Mwiba. The left 3rd row photo was taken at Lake Manyara NP, courtesy of Colin Beale; the left 4th row bird was in Ngorongoro Crater; the right 4th row, Murchison Falls-Uganda, courtesy of Karine Van der Vurst. All of the others were photographed in Tarangire. The southern race cyanoleuca is shown in the enlargements (#1): note the black wedge behind the eye.
